Introduction
In today's digital age, consumers crave authenticity. Brand storytelling is an effective way to connect with your audience and foster brand loyalty.
1. Understanding Your Audience
Effective storytelling begins with knowing your audience. Understanding their needs, preferences, and pain points allows you to craft a narrative that resonates.
Building Personas
Creating customer personas can help you tailor your stories to fit different segments of your audience.
2. Crafting a Unique Brand Narrative
Your brand story should reflect your core values and mission. Authenticity and transparency in your narrative can build trust with your audience.
The Elements of a Good Story
A compelling story includes a clear conflict, relatable characters, and a resolution that highlights your brand's value.
3. Utilizing Multiple Platforms
To maximize impact, leverage various platforms to share your story. Social media, blogs, and video content can help you reach a broader audience.
Cross-Channel Consistency
Maintaining a consistent brand voice across channels enhances recognition and trust.
4. Engaging Through Emotion
Stories that evoke emotion tend to have a lasting impact. Whether it’s humor, nostalgia, or inspiration, connecting emotionally can drive engagement.
Creating Memorable Moments
Emotional storytelling can enhance customer loyalty and encourage sharing among peers.
Conclusion
Brand storytelling is essential for standing out in a crowded market. By crafting authentic narratives that resonate with your audience, you can enhance your digital marketing strategy and build a loyal customer base.
